[colour=#282828]Celestia collapsed into her private chambers, exhausted. Her new student, a young filly named Twilight Sparkle, had taken all the energy from the Solar Princess. What made her think she was even ready to take on a new student? With the dust from the simultanious Minatoar Wars, and the Griffin Civil War still settling, Celestia had enough to do as it was. The choosing of a student, however, was not a choice Celestia could make. A filly with that much raw magical power could not be ignored, no matter the political state of Equestria. The white alicorn sighed as she laid down on her bed. It didnt help that this particular filly had as much physical and mental energy as she did magical. Whenever Celestia took young Twilight out on trots through the Royal Gardens, the filly was constantly bouncing ahead, questioning, then moving on before recieving an answer. [/colour][colour=#282828]Her thirst for knowledge was unquenchable, and Celestia had a difficult time keeping up. It was times like this Celestia really wished...[/colour]

[colour=#282828]The doors burst open. A young Twilight Sparkle pranced into the room, bouncing about like a certain pink pony she would eventually befriend. "Princess, Princess! Guess what I read! Guess, guess!" Twilight said as she bounced about. But before the Princess could respond, she began spouting descriptions of the latest spell or unicorn she had been reading about. Celestia already knew whatever Twilight was telling her, and she was about to force the filly out when something gave her pause. A memory flashed in her mind, a memory long since passed, yet suddenly very clear. [/colour]

[colour=#282828]A young Luna burst into her older sisters room. "Cellie, Cellie," the young alicorn cried. "I did it! I made a Night Pedal bloom!" Luna bounced around the room, a flower, usually only seen at nightfall, set in her mane, a magical aura surrounding it. [/colour][colour=#282828]Celestia almost erupted on her sister, berating her disregard for personal space, and Celestia's privacy. Instead, however, she had stayed calm, reveling in her sisters triumph instead of resenting it. "Thats amazing Lu-Lu! Soon, you may even move the moon itself!"[/colour]

[colour=#282828]Back in the modern bed chambers of Celestia, she recognized her long lost sister in her new, rambunctious student. She smiled. "Thats great, Twilight. Come, tell me more of your studies." Celestia said, making room for the filly. It was then she knew, and promised herself she would never give up on Twilight. At that moment, Celestia knew that this hyperactive filly would be the key to bringing her sister back. And that was worth all the sleepless nights in Equestria.[/colour]
